Buying 2 HP15c CE?

IMG_1046Why not? In my case it is easier than in others for obvious reasons. However, lately I had to do several conversions from Hexadecimal to Decimal - and while I can do them in the "Base" menu of the HP Prime, it is actually easier to use the HP16c to add, subtract and calculate.

However, every time I do it I need to reset the memory and programs of my HP15c. So far there are not that many - but I hate to rewrite them every time. So I took another HP15c, this time in HP16c mode, running with the DECbug patch and the HP16c overlay. I even have a different leather case for each. The HP16c is using the Bordeaux leather case - just to make sure that I reach for the right one in each case. Voilà!
